Lawrence Napoleon DeLeers, Jr. 2 Lawrence was born in Marinette, WI on April 19, 1936, and died peacefully with his family, at home, on August 26, 2010. Survived by his wife of 53 years, Pamela Covert DeLeers, and six children; Stephen V. DeLeers of Milwaukee, Anne E. DeLeers of Phoenix, AZ, Mary Huntsinger of Milwaukee, Jon A. DeLeers of Milwaukee, Suzanne D. Moore of Hampton Falls, NH and Kristen V. Knowles of Glendale. Also survived by his seven grandchildren; Lauren N. DeLeers of Phoenix, AZ, William and James Huntsinger, Jacob and Madeleine Knowles, all of Milwaukee and Emily and Wesley Moore of New Hampshire. Predeceased by his father, mother and sister; Lawrence N. DeLeers, Sr, Vera Harmen DeLeers and Joan Malyszka, all of Marinette, WI. Larry earned his BA in Business in 1958, and his MBA in 1963, both from Marquette University. After a stint at Bank of America in California, most of his professional life was spent at the First Wisconsin National Bank (subsequently Firstar). He retired as a Senior Vice President in international banking in 1988, and then worked briefly for Norwest Bank. In retirement, he founded Saukville Tractor Company. Larry served the broader community as a long-time board member of Sacred Heart Rehabilitation Hospital. Larry enjoyed travel, reading, Marquette basketball, Milwaukee Brewer baseball, lively discussions, trips to Marinette, and most of all, keeping us with his grandchildren's lives.
